11346086
0xb8b3a962f5427eeaeef75e62772698bc4e534aa4471b0b5a6652eb58af8a4a24
Transactions0
Height11346086
Confirmations2885706
Timestamp244 days 11 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0x25628fba70c471ab
Bits
Difficulty0x21ad43ee